Sensible question alert! What's people's views on the Schnitzer add ons regarding the value, individual buyer dependant I'm guessing? I'm looking for a car atm and would love a Dakar car, previously had a Dakar E36 Evo Coupe. I personally don't like the flippers and spoiler, or wheels for that matter. How easy are they to remove and how rare are the standard wheels as I can't find any on eBay etc.

russOriginally posted by Dave P View PostYou could sell the wheels /tyres and still have change when buying a set of original alloys, the roof spoiler is fixed through the original roof spoiler so you would need to replace or get the holes filled and painted (which on this car has been colour coded anyway)
the flippers in theory should unbolt but look at getting the front bumper repainted as a worst case.
The ACS parts are not to everyone's tastes but are still worth good money second hand

In terms of value, remember these cars like the E36 were made at a time when ACS parts were dealer accessories (so official parts as it were), unlike today which could be said to be more "aftermarket".
